ABB expands the collaborative robot GoFa family.
ABB will announce two new models of its collaborative robot GoFaTM. This collaborative robot, capable of handling payloads of up to 10 kg and 12 kg with market-leading positional repeatability, can address skill and labor shortages while improving safety and productivity through close collaboration with workers, and can handle a wide range of tasks. ABB announces the next-generation robotics control platform OmniCore.
ABB Robotics announces "OmniCore," an intelligent automation platform that enables business enhancement and future development with faster, more precise, and sustainable capabilities. The class-leading motion performance of OmniCore allows multiple robots to operate at high speeds of up to 1,600 mm/second while achieving trajectory accuracy of less than 0.6 mm. This expands new automation possibilities in precision fields such as arc welding, mobile phone display assembly, adhesive application, and laser cutting. Overall, OmniCore can accelerate robot movements by up to 25% compared to traditional ABB controllers and reduce energy consumption by up to 20%. With over 1,000 hardware and software features in OmniCore, customers can easily design, operate, maintain, and optimize their systems. This is made possible by ABB's Absolute Accuracy, software features including PickMaster Twin, and hardware options ranging from external axes to vision systems and field buses.
